Buds 2 Blooms opens just in time for holiday giving

Birth, graduation, engagement, wedding, anniversary, retirement. So many occasions to celebrate -- not to mention holidays. And they are coming up.

Looking for the right gift? Just ask Stacey Bowles or Judy Kohler, owners of Buds 2 Blooms Floral & Gifts in Marion, or drop by their shop at 205 N. Carbon St.

The newly opened Buds 2 Blooms offers both fresh and silk flower arrangements and gift baskets for all occasions, which might be filled with anything from lotions, soaps and bath balms to soy candles and melts to specialty foods by Stonewall Kitchens.

Need a gift for an expectant mother? From furry friends to fluffy bath towel, Buds 2 Blooms has plenty to fill a gift basket.

The shop also provides what Bowles calls "a comfort room," where floral arrangements for funeral or memorial services can be made in privacy.

She said it's important for people to be able to make these plans in "a private place with a comfortable setting."

Customer service is important to both Bowles and Kohler, who each have decades of experience working with the public.

Bowles has been a floral designer for 25 years and owned her own shop 15 of those years in Metropolis, her hometown. When she got married and moved to Marion, Bowles had already begun thinking about her next business venture, and that's where her mother-in-law comes in.

Yes, Kohler is her mother-in-law.

A native of Harrisburg, Kohler moved to Marion in the 1960s and worked in financial services until she retired nine years ago.

"Stacey wanted to open a shop. I take care of the books and she does the floral design," Kohler said.

Last weekend, the two celebrated the grand opening of their shop with a ribbon-cutting ceremony hosted by Marion Chamber of Commerce.
